Belgium to End Battery Park Financial Incentives from 2028
Belgium’s energy regulator, the Commission for Electricity and Gas Regulation (CREG), has announced that starting in 2028, new battery parks will no longer benefit from a financial exemption on high-voltage grid connection fees. The decision, embedded in the regulator’s new tariff methodology for the 2028-2031 period, marks a significant shift in the country’s approach to subsidizing energy storage infrastructure.
Since 2018, investors in large battery parks have enjoyed a 10-year exemption from high-voltage grid connection fees, a measure introduced under the Michel government to stimulate the sector’s growth. According to RTBF, this incentive has saved battery park operators millions of euros annually.
Why the Regulator Is Ending the Incentive
The CREG argues that the exemption is no longer necessary, pointing to a mature and competitive market. “Currently, we see that competition is quite high and it’s no longer necessary to support the construction of battery parks,” Annemarie Devreese, CREG spokesperson, told RTBF.
The regulator’s new tariff methodology, published on June 30, 2026, determines electricity transmission tariffs for the 2028-2031 period. In its rationale, the CREG states that continuing the incentive “would risk giving an advantage to projects that don’t need it and that the network doesn’t need.”
The decision also reflects a concern about cost distribution. “Every euro not paid by battery park producers must be paid by another user of Elia’s high-voltage network, so households and other industries,” Devreese explained. The regulator aims to spread the tariff burden across a broader set of actors.
Transition Period for Existing Projects
Projects already in the pipeline will not be affected. According to the CREG, all projects commissioned by the end of 2027, as well as those that obtained Elia connection contracts by mid-July 2026, will still benefit from the full 10-year exemption. Only new projects from 2028 onward will be required to pay high-voltage grid tariffs from the start.
The current state of battery deployment in Belgium is substantial. Battery parks already connected to the grid represent 2.1 GW of capacity, according to grid operator Elia, which says it can guarantee connection of 12 GW by 2034. The CREG reports that existing projects represent a total of 26 GW capacity, though Elia notes that not all may materialize as feasibility studies are still pending.
Industry Concerns Over the Decision
The decision has drawn criticism from the renewable energy sector. Marion Bouchat, an advisor at Edora, the renewable energy federation, called the move a “bad signal” for the industry. “The sector needs a clear, long-term framework,” Bouchat told RTBF. “Having a tariff modification creates insecurity, instability, and can undermine the business plans of projects that have been initiated.”
Bouchat warned that “we are clearly in a period of uncertainty where projects will not see the light of day, that’s certain.” She also noted that the effects of existing batteries are not yet visible on the ground, with many renewable production parks still being curtailed due to insufficient storage capacity.
Expert Analysis on Storage Capacity
Axel Coussement, professor of energy at the Université Libre de Bruxelles (ULB), offered a more measured perspective. He noted that the capacity planned by 2030 will be “equivalent to one hour of consumption for the whole country,” which he considers “a correct size if we’re aiming for storage over a maximum of 24 hours.”
Coussement highlighted the delicate balance involved: building too many parks would make storage costs unprofitable, while too few would force Belgium to rely on expensive gas plants during shortages. For full decarbonization, longer-duration storage spanning seasons would be needed, but the technology is not yet ready—a challenge that belongs to the 2050 horizon.
What’s Next
Despite the regulatory change, investment in battery storage continues. Miguel de Schaetzen, CEO of Eneco Wind Belgique, confirmed the company’s commitment to the sector: “We are very interested in continuing to develop this type of battery. Not far from here, in Courcelles, we will start construction at the end of 2027 of a 200 MW park.”
The CREG’s decision was first reported by De Tijd and L’Echo on August 11, with broader coverage following across Belgian media. The full details of the new tariff methodology are available in the CREG’s press release.
